_Ulcer_ and _cancer_ of the stomach are both rather common. In
the former there is apt to be _hyper_-acidity and in the latter
_hypo_-acidity, but the rule does not always hold. In cases of ulcer
there may be hemorrhage and even perforation. Such hemorrhage can be
distinguished from hemorrhage from the lungs by its slightly acid odor
and by the frothy character of hemorrhage from the lungs. There is much
irritation at the pylorus and where there is irritation there is liable
to be cancer.
=Gastric Digestion.=--In the stomach the food is churned and thoroughly
mixed with the gastric juices, and it is also subjected to a propulsive
movement that drives it on to the intestine. When it comes to the
stomach it is semi-solid and when it has become fluid or semi-fluid, in
which state it is known as _chyme_, it is ready to pass on. Before it
can do so, however, it must overcome the strong pyloric sphincter, and
this it does by the muscles about the sphincter pushing it constantly
on until the sphincter gives way. Probably most of the propulsive
movements take place within a few inches of the pylorus.
The _gastric juice_ is secreted by glands in the wall of the stomach
and poured out through little tubules which project from the surface.
It is a thin, almost colorless fluid with a sour taste and odor due
to the presence of free _hydrochloric acid_, an important element in
digestion. Probably when the stomach is empty and for some twenty
minutes after the appearance of food there is no hydrochloric acid
present and, the food being alkaline, salivary digestion continues.
Then, called forth by the presence of the food, the hydrochloric acid
appears and salivary digestion ceases in the acid medium. Little
digestion of starches or fats takes place, the chief action being
on proteins, which are converted into soluble peptones. For besides
hydrochloric acid the gastric juice contains two ferments: 1. _pepsin_,
which is particularly active in aiding the digestion of proteins, and
2. _rennin_, which especially affects milk. Neither hydrochloric acid
nor pepsin seems capable of digesting food alone, but each is essential
to the other. They are secreted by different types of cells, secretion
depending upon the nerve supply and upon the presence of food. Gastric
digestion is favored by minute subdivision of the food and by the
right proportion of hydrochloric acid, which should be 0.2 per cent.
Body temperature is also advantageous. Except that proteins are put in
solution and partly digested, little digestion goes on in the stomach,
and though the rugæ afford a large absorbing surface, little absorption
takes place, although more takes place than in the mouth and in time
most foods, except fats, can be absorbed. The time of digestion varies
with different foods and in different people, but probably three to
five hours are necessary. The food leaves the stomach as _chyme_, a
fluid of about the consistency of pea soup.
